Transaction 62af76aeb30b4fb57e9812f48dd9e22f4c311fcf13dceb54ea44bdca0e01c86e
1 Input
2 Outputs
- 62af76aeb30b4fb57e9812f48dd9e22f4c311fcf13dceb54ea44bdca0e01c86e:0
- 62af76aeb30b4fb57e9812f48dd9e22f4c311fcf13dceb54ea44bdca0e01c86e:1
value 4483
address 3GQE5UG95cTT54A6ewPkBi73dMoNdWAEtx
value 780419
address 1CFhex6Pe57V92KBgNuFUNMk4F994rsyTm